Waiheke Island
Waiheke Island is a gem in the Hauraki Gulf, just 40 minutes by ferry from downtown Auckland. The island is renowned for over 20 vineyards producing world-class wines, especially Syrah and Chardonnay varieties. The island features beautiful golden beaches like Oneroa Beach and Palm Beach, upscale restaurants, and art galleries. Visitors can rent electric bikes or join wine tours to explore the scenic vineyards. The Mediterranean climate makes it a year-round destination, with summer perfect for swimming and quiet winters ideal for wine tasting.
